Navigating the System: Psychiatric Hospitals and Patient Rights
Understanding the intricate system of psychiatric treatment can be difficult, particularly when dealing concerns related to patient rights within the psychiatric hospital. It's vital to recognize that people admitted to such setting possess significant rights, created to protect individual's well-being. These cover the right to informed consent for all medications, the right to contact outside individuals, such as family, and the right to question care. Further, people often have the obtain their information and to a review of their situation.

Private Mental Hospital Costs and What You Get
The expense of treatment at a specialized mental hospital can vary significantly, spanning from roughly £8,000 to £30,000 per week, or even higher, based on the level of services required. This sum typically encompasses a comprehensive program offering individual therapy meetings, group counseling, psychiatric assessment, medication administration, and a supportive environment. Patients can expect professional attention from a multidisciplinary group of mental health professionals, often with access to complementary therapies like art therapy or mindfulness techniques. The priority is on holistic wellness and long-term recovery.
